The study of topological indices - graph invariants that can be used for describing and predicting physicochemical or pharmacological properties of organic compounds - is currently one of the most active research fields in chemical graph theory. In this paper we study the Schultz index and find a relation with the Wiener index of the armchair polyhex nanotubes TUV C(6)[2p; q]. An exact expression for Schultz index of this molecule is also found.
